== Function ==
-
==Reference==
+
[https://www.uniprot.org/uniprot/KORB2_ECOLX KORB2_ECOLX] In conjunction with KorA, inhibits the transcription of the kilA, trfA and korAB operons. Is also involved in the negative control of the kilB operon.
